April Fool's Day is not the precise day that Chapter One Book Store in Hamilton, Montana, opened 30 years ago. But it is close enough, as well as being the wedding anniversary of co-owners Russ Lawrence and Jean Matthews and a great day for a celebration. On April 1, over 100 people attended an evening of festivities at the store, which included eating, drinking, Celtic music, dancing, and a book signing. Lawrence, who is an ABA Board member, and Matthews have been owners of the store since 1986; Shawn Wathen joined them as a partner in 2002.

Lawrence told BTW, "Jean designed a 30-foot-long timeline depicting significant events in Chapter One's history and regional literature highlights, and customers took it into their own hands, adding their own significant dates -- when they became Chapter One customers, for instance." Customers also participated in book- and bookstore-related trivia contests to win Chapter One tote bags and tee shirts. And Paul Stanton, a local humorist and author, signed copies of his news book EXtreme(ly Dumb) Sports (Duckboy).

Jean Matthews and Russ Lawrence dancing the polka during Chapter One's anniversary celebration.

"We had a wonderful celebration," Lawrence said, "in spite of downtown road and sidewalk construction that left questions of access and parking up in the air. Our customers love a challenge, though, and dealt with it the way they've dealt with every potential setback we've ever faced. Ten years ago, when we had to move the store, they lined up to help (and wouldn't go home when we tried to give them a break). When we have faced censorship issues, they picketed the store -- with positive placards. When the city put up road closures just before our party and told them 'you can't get there from here,' they answered, 'wanna bet?'

"Our 'official' birthday cakes were done up to look like large, leatherbound volumes -- one titled Remembrance of Things Past and the other -- Do What You Love, The Money Will Follow, topped by the Nancy Pearl [author of Book Lust] Librarian Action Figure and my William Shakespeare action figure," he noted. "The final ingredient was a 20 percent off everything-in-the-store sale that ran from 6:00 p.m. Thursday through closing on Saturday. It was a big success, providing a bit of cash flow at a time when things are otherwise fairly dormant."
